The primary hurdle for any bike mod in Live for Speed is the engine itself. LFS was built from the ground up to calculate the complex interactions of a car’s suspension, differential, and four distinct contact patches. A motorcycle requires a completely different physics model, specifically regarding gyroscopic stability, leaning mechanics, and weight transfer.
Because the developers at Scawen, Eric, and Victor have focused on perfecting car physics, the community had to get creative. Most "bike mods" in LFS are actually highly sophisticated vehicle skins and physics overrides that essentially hide a car's chassis under a motorcycle body. How Live for Speed Bike Mods Work
